草庐IT

material-icons

全部标签

dart - 为什么 cupertino_icons 中的图标很少?

两个个问题。我认为将它们结合起来可能更明智,因为它们之间的关系非常密切。为什么没有更多/所有图标?看constantsoftheCupertinoIconsclass我发现CupertinoIcons中有35个图标。文档页面说thismap:amapoftheiconsinthisiconsfont.我希望所有这些图标也会出现在CupertinoIcons中,只是缺少374因为map上有409图标。对我来说,CupertinoIcons仅使用35图标有点没用,我可以在我的pubspec中没有cupertino_icons的情况下访问这些图标。yaml.我认为安装cupertino_ic

flutter - Flutter中的Material和MaterialApp有什么区别?

我正在使用Flutter开发应用程序。如果我选择MaterialApp作为我的应用程序的父小部件,我的应用程序中的所有Text小部件都带有黄色下划线。另一方面,如果我只使用Material作为父小部件,则Text小部件下不会显示黄线。Material和MaterialApp有什么区别? 最佳答案 MaterialApp是一个小部件,它引入了许多有趣的工具,例如Navigator或Theme来帮助您开发应用程序。另一方面,Material是一个小部件,用于定义符合Material规则的UI元素。它定义了海拔、形状和东西。然后被许多Ma

material-design - Flutter中如何调整BottomSheet的高度和边框半径?

我可能在这里遗漏了一些明显的东西,但我的BottomSheet只占用了屏幕的下半部分,尽管其中的小部件占用了更多空间。所以现在在BottomSheet中有滚动行为。我希望能够增加BottomSheet,以便用户不必滚动太多。我还想在我的BottomSheet顶部添加一个边框半径,使其看起来更像“模态”-y或“制表符”。代码:void_showBottomSheet(BuildContextcontext){showModalBottomSheet(context:context,builder:(BuildContextcontext){return_bottomSheetScreen

dart - Material Flutter 应用源码

已结束。此问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提出有关书籍、工具、软件库等方面的建议的问题。您可以编辑问题,以便用事实和引用来回答它。关闭2年前。Improvethisquestion曾经有一个示例应用程序,称为MaterialFlutter。这是所有flutter小部件的一个很好的展示案例。有谁知道源代码在哪里? 最佳答案 FlutterGallery演示应用程序的源代码位于:https://github.com/flutter/flutter/tree/master/exampl

colors - 有 Flutter 的 Material Design 颜色图吗?

我有一个小部件,理想情况下我希望采用基本Material颜色并输出一个以该颜色阴影为主题的小部件。例如:returnnewContainer(color:Colors.pink.shade50,child:newText('hello',style:newTextStyle(color:Colors.pink.shade100,),),);要求我指定两种粉红色。理想情况下,我可以这样做:Colorcolor=getBaseColorForThisPage();//returnssomethinglikeColors.pink,butonanotherpage,it'llreturnso

icons - 带有文本和图标的圆形按钮

如何为flutter设置一个带有文本和图标的按钮?我想要一个button,它看起来像图标,带有可以放在屏幕底部的文本例如,图标如下:android-button-with-icon-and-text 最佳答案 编辑1:在Flutter1.20版本中,Flutter团队进行了重大更改,引入了新按钮。因此,不推荐使用下面提到的按钮类型。使用TextButton而不是FlatButton和ElevatedButton而不是RaisedButton.TextButton.icon(onPressed:null,icon:null,label

material-design - Flutter:如何让卡片可点击?

我只有一个简单的卡片,例如newCard(child:newText('Mycoolcard')),我希望能够单击它的任何位置来运行某些功能,除了有卡片没有onPressed方法。我可以在底部添加一个按钮,但这并不适合这种情况。有人知道如何使整张卡片可点击吗? 最佳答案 Flutter使用组合而不是属性。将所需的小部件包装成一个可点击的小部件以实现您的需要。一些可点击的小部件:GestureDetector,InkWell,InkResponse.GestureDetector(onTap:()=>......,child:Card

button - 如何更改 flutter Material 按钮的字体大小?

如何更改Material按钮的字体大小...有更好的方法吗?newMaterialButton(height:140.0,minWidth:double.infinity,color:Theme.of(context).primaryColor,textColor:Colors.white,child:newText("materialbutton"),onPressed:()=>{},splashColor:Colors.redAccent,), 最佳答案 Flutter中的小部件架构使这变得非常简单:MaterialButton

flutter - 未找到 Material 小部件

我是Flutter新手,我正在尝试执行示例here.我只想使用TextField小部件来获取一些用户输入。问题是我得到一个“没有找到Material小部件”。错误。我究竟做错了什么?谢谢。代码:import'package:flutter/material.dart';voidmain(){runApp(newMyApp());}classMyAppextendsStatelessWidget{//Thiswidgetistherootofyourapplication.@overrideWidgetbuild(BuildContextcontext){returnnewMateria

android - Visual Studio Code - URI 目标不存在 'package:flutter/material.dart'

我刚刚为Flutter开发设置了我的Macbook,所以我下载了flutterSDK,并将其放在我的Documents中。之后,我将路径变量设置为在命令行中使用flutter。我执行命令fluttercreatetodolist所以我实现了一个空白项目。我还使用Dart-Code设置了我的VisualStudio代码,这样我就有了正确的语法高亮、IntelliSense等。所以当我打开VisualStudioCode时,它​​会突出显示import方法,如下图:这意味着它还会突出显示正确的类,因此很难理解它是否是真正的错误。我已经执行了pubget和flutterpackagesget